Anyway I was referred to the Oakland Mitsu-Kia Service dept and had the recall fixed last Friday.

Took 3hrs, I was probably the 1st appointment, as I got there as they opened the door around 8AM.

They have a minimal seating area so bring something to read or use your tablet/laptop and you can log onto their free wifi.

David is the svc manager and he is a good guy.

His techs were pretty cool too.

I took my evo to Roseville Mitsu-KIA as I had an appointment today to have the takata airbag recall done. Took about 3 hours to do the recall plus on top of that i had some other minor service done. Overall I would recommend them to any evo owners around this area to get it done. The airbag is done and I drove home without any issues.
